methodology

Online Self-Study

Online self-study is a learning approach where individuals independently acquire knowledge and skills through digital resources, such as online courses, tutorials, documentation, and interactive platforms, without formal instructor-led classes. It enables flexible, self-paced learning tailored to personal schedules and goals, often leveraging platforms like Coursera, Udemy, or free resources like YouTube and official documentation. This method is widely used by developers to stay updated with evolving technologies, fill skill gaps, or explore new areas in software development.

Also known as: Self-paced online learning, E-learning, Digital self-study, Online independent study, Web-based self-education
🧊Why learn Online Self-Study?

Developers should engage in online self-study to continuously adapt to rapid technological changes, such as learning new programming languages, frameworks, or tools like Docker and Kubernetes, which are essential for modern software projects. It is particularly valuable for career advancement, preparing for certifications, or solving specific technical challenges encountered in work, as it allows targeted learning without the constraints of traditional education timelines. This approach supports lifelong learning in the tech industry, where skills can quickly become outdated.

Compare Online Self-Study

Learning Resources

Related Tools

Alternatives to Online Self-Study